OK guys...heres the deal...I have an Abit Max2 with a 2200XP chip... 2 Maxtor ATA 133 Hardrives Raid. THe problem is I really want to OC this bad boy. I have great cooling and everything. Problem is, I try to OC it above 140 fsb and it locks. I thought it was my PC2100 mem...so I just bought PC3200 and everything. I have a geforce 3 ti200 and soundblaster Audigy. The only tother thing in my rig is a ati cap. card. I even tried upping the fsb to like 170 and changing the ratio to 5:2:1 but it wont boot up under any fsb with that ratio....I dont get it!!! Tried increasing some voltages...still nothing...can someone plz help me.!!

Yes your chip is unlocked. My chip was unlocked after a little mod since I have a kt333 board but on your board it should already be unlocked. My xp2200 is running at 1900 MHz (12.5 x 152) at 1.625 volts (Stock is 1.65. I have the first revision of the xp2200). You will probably have to up the vcore if you want yours to run faster. Watch your temps though.

There is a database that lists what people have gotten w/ their processors at www.overclockers.com.

I also believe that the xp2200 runs at 1800 MHz stock.

13.5X170 that's nearly 2.3 ghz. not very likely. if you want to run higher fsb you're going to need to unlock that chip. 13.5X140.. somewhere around 1850? that's a pretty reasonable o/c from an xp2200

Alright....I cranked down Muti to 11 x 166 and she running stable as can be with 1/5 divider under load temps running at 43-46 C not to bad?? Vcore at 1.75 and DDR at 2.65 before I go towards 200 FSB....should I up the volt?? Thanks everyone

P.S. to go to 200fsb im going to lower muti...down to 9x

juliendogg
12-13-02, 02:32 PM
keep dropping the multi to keep your cpu speed roughly the same as you raise the fsb. this way you can find your highest stable fsb while being certain that your cpu isn't going to be holding you up.

*edit. don't worry about upping the voltage for now, it's not going to do anything to help your fsb o/c. once you find what fsb you want to stay with, you can start raising the multi and see what the chip can get to. higher voltages will help you then.
